A herd of dinosaurs made paintings in the sand with their claws. Each baby dinosaur made 1515 paintings and each adult dinosaur

made 77 paintings. The entire herd made 208208 paintings in total, and there were 33 times as many baby dinosaurs as adult dinosaurs. How many baby dinosaurs and adult dinosaurs were there?

Answer:

4 adult dinosaurs and 12 baby dinosaurs.

Step-by-step explanation:

Let the number of adult dinosaurs be x.

Number of baby dinosaurs = 3x

Number of paintings made by each baby dinosaur = 15

Number of paintings made by each adult dinosaur = 7

Total number of paintings made by 3x baby dinosaurs = Number of baby dinosaurs * Number of paintings made by each baby dinosaur

= 3x * 15

= 45x

Total number of paintings made by x adult dinosaurs = Number of adult dinosaurs * Number of paintings made by each adult dinosaur

= x * 7

= 7x

Total number of paintings made by both baby and adult dinosaurs = 45x + 7x

= 52 x

Again the problem says that the total number of paintings made  = 208

So, 52x = 208

Dividing both sides by 52

\frac{52x}{52}  = \frac{208}{52}

Cancelling out the 52's from the top and bottom on the left

x = 4

So, number of adult dinosaurs = 4

Number of baby dinosaurs = 3x = 3*4 = 12

Find the measure of the missing angles in the kite​
ser-zykov [4K]

Answer:

x = y = 104°

Step-by-step explanation:

The sum of the interior angles = 360°

The opposite angles x and y are congruent , that is y = x , then

92 + 60 + x + x = 360

152 + 2x = 360 ( subtract 152 from both sides )

2x = 208 ( divide both sides by 2 )

x = 104

Then

x = y = 104°

Tina reads at least 30 minutes each day. Write an enequality to show how much Tina reads. T = 30 T &lt; 30 T ≥ 30 T ≤ 30
svp [43]

Answer:

T\geq 30

Step-by-step explanation:

Let

T ----> the number of minutes that Tina read each day

we know that

The word "at least" means "greater than or equal to"

so

The inequality that represent this situation is

T\geq 30

All real number greater than or equal to 30 minutes
